Document Management & Digitisation Support Officer (Temporary)
Are you a meticulous and independent individual who enjoys hands-on, organisational work? We are seeking a dedicated Document Management & Digitisation Support Officer to join our team. In this role, you will play a crucial part in managing our physical and digital records, ensuring the integrity and accuracy of our document ecosystem.
Key Responsibilities:
You will be at the heart of our document management lifecycle, assisting in the stocktake of physical files, data-entry, and processing of documents. Your core duties will include:
- Physical File Management: Conducting stocktakes and handling the physical movement of files within office environments and storerooms.
- Data Entry & Processing: Accurately entering data and information from hard copy documents into digital systems. You will also be responsible for creating and processing various documents using Microsoft Excel, Word, and PDF.
- Vendor Coordination: Acting as a key point of coordination with our digitisation vendor to ensure smooth and efficient operations for document digitisation.
- Quality Assurance: Performing rigorous quality checks on scanned images to ensure there are no missing, blurred, or cut-off pages, maintaining the highest standard of digital records.
Requirements:
To succeed in this role, you should possess the following:
- A Diploma or Degree in any discipline.
- Meticulous attention to detail and a highly systematic approach to work.
- A strong sense of responsibility and commitment to completing tasks accurately.
- Hands-on, proactive, and able to work effectively both independently and as part of a team.
- Comfortable working in both standard office environments and on-site storerooms.
- Proficiency in Microsoft Office applications (especially Excel and Word).

We are seeking an experienced and technical Product Manager to lead and manage a suite of productivity tools, including a document management system and other associated systems. You will play a pivotal role in shaping product vision and strategy, ensuring collaboration across stakeholders, and driving successful delivery of secure, scalable, and user-centric solutions.
We will be offering a 2-year contract employment, subject to extension based on performance.
Responsibilities:
Develop and maintain a deep understanding of an Enterprise Document and Collaboration System, its capabilities, integration with upcoming technologies such as Generative AI, AI Search; as well as evolve and adapt to a diverse user ecosystem.
Ideate, define, execute, and grow the product roadmap, aligning with business objectives and customer needs within a secure environment.
Collaborate with stakeholders to prioritize features and requirements. Stay up to date with next-generation information management and generation trends and needs.
Gather, analyze, and provide timely reporting and sentiment/feedback on usage of the system; identifying opportunities for growth and improvement.
Work closely with Architecture, Security, and Infrastructure teams to ensure all competing needs are fulfilled.
Integrate with development and agile teams to ensure builds remain focused and on track.
Respond in an agile manner to priority items for development or change in accordance with customer needs and environmental changes as they occur.
Work with a team of Business Analysts, technical SMEs, and horizontal product teams to ensure requirements are managed and released on schedule.
Manage launch, operations, and sunset of product features with a focus on usability and experience.
Work across multiple agencies within an ICT environment.
Establish and maintain communication lines with key product principals to ensure continued positioning as a key customer and partner.
Minimum Requirements:
10+ years of experience in digital product management, preferably in the enterprise content management space. Delivered complex and large systems in cross-functional team setups.
Experience in integration with document management systems and GenAI/LLM systems, with productization and go-to-market experience.
Demonstrate impactful product launch and management successes.
Excellent communication, collaboration, and stakeholder management skills.
Capable of producing results with minimal supervision and operating in ambiguous or undefined scenarios.
Cybersecurity awareness and familiarity with secure product design and standards; as well as handling prevalent web/application threats.
Eager to change and improve workflows and processes. Strong ability in fostering teamwork and collaboration.
Understanding of the product from both business and technical perspectives.
Preferred Qualifications:
Experience with OpenText Enterprise Content Management or equivalent products.
Certifications in Digital Product Management and AI/LLM would be advantageous.
Experience in ops-tech integration, AI/ML creation and implementation, UI/UX design and research strategy, go-to-market strategy for software services.
Understanding of public service policies.
Proven experience in defining and executing product strategies and roadmaps.
